What is the name of Paradise's airport?
Chippewa County Intl. Airport (CIU) is the only airport that serves Paradise.
What airport is best to fly into Paradise?
Step through the doors of CIU and your Paradise getaway will have begun! The city's main airport, it's located 56 kilometers from the downtown area.
How many airlines fly to Paradise?
You'll find 2 airlines that operate on the route to Paradise. These fly in from 2 airports around the world.
Which airlines fly to Paradise?
Delta operates most of the flights to Paradise. Grabbing a Delta flight from Minneapolis - St. Paul is the preferred way to get there.
How many nonstop flights are there to Paradise?
With roughly 14 direct flights operating every week, you'll be hitting the runway in Paradise before you can say, "Are we there yet?"
Where are the most popular flights to Paradise departing from?
Both Minneapolis - St. Paul and Detroit airports offer a huge number of flights to Paradise.
How long is the flight to Paradise Airport?
From the moment the wheels leave the tarmac in Minneapolis - St. Paul, you'll be in the air for about 1 hour and 35 minutes before you land in Paradise. Travelers coming in from Detroit can expect to be on the plane for around 1 hour and 29 minutes.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Paradise?
The trick is to be organized before you get to security. That way, you'll be hopping onto that plane to Paradise in the blink of an eye. Follow these helpful tips and get your vacation off to a flying start:

  • Airport security personnel first need to verify that you have a valid ID and boarding pass before you can proceed any further. Have them close by, ready for inspection.
  • Your jacket, belt, keys and other small items, like your headphones, will be required to go through the X-ray machine. Make your life easier by removing them before your turn arrives.
  • For just a few moments, you'll need to unplug from technology. Your tablet, phone and any other electronic devices must also be sent through the scanner.
  • Any liquids or gels, such as shampoo or hand cream, that you want to bring on board must be no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ters). They must also all fit inside a quart-size (one liter), zip-lock bag.
  • Slip-on shoes are a practical footwear choice as you're less likely to be required to remove them when going through security. Big boots and heavier-style shoes are often subjected to additional screening.
  • Take all prohibited items out of your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p objects like a pocket knife or tools, pack them safely away in your checked baggage. They won't be allowed in the cabin.
